A locally conformal symplectic manifold is a triple \((M,\Omega, \omega)\) where \(M\) is a manifold, \(\Omega\) is a nondegenerate 2-form on \(M\) and \(\omega\) is a closed 1-form on \(M\) satisfying \(d\Omega+\omega \wedge\Omega=0\). Of course when \(\omega=0\) then \((M,\Omega)\) is a symplectic manifold. This paper discusses a generalisation of the procedure of symplectic reduction to locally conformal symplectic manifolds.
